1, root melon to stay

After the cucumber plant has settled down, we should pay attention to controlling the time of going and staying. The choice of time to leave and stay has a great influence on the growth of cucumber. Mainly according to the length of the root melon to determine, generally should be in the root melon 8-9 cm or so to determine whether to stay. If the root melon has not grown very strong, then it can be removed when the root melon grows to about 7cm. On the contrary, if root melons continue to grow strongly, then try to delay picking time. The growth of cucumber plants can be adjusted by removing and retaining the length of root melons, so as to ensure the consistent growth of cucumber.

2. It is not advisable to leave more melons

When cucumber is in full bloom, many people feel that cucumber plants grow stronger. Therefore, if there are melons, they will be kept and dipped. In fact, if they are planted in winter, then this method of keeping melons is inappropriate. Because winter temperature is low, natural light is insufficient. Cucumber plant nutrition accumulation is not much, plant growth is not very strong. If you leave too many melons, then each melon will compete with each other for nutrients. It is easy to grow deformed melons, and it is easy to cause premature aging of plants in the later stage, reducing yield. Therefore, in the early stage of cucumber sitting, each plant retains about 3 melons. The late plant growth is weak, so it is necessary to keep less melon properly, usually keep about 2 branches.

3. Reasonable topdressing

After leaving melons, we have to do topdressing work according to the actual situation of melons. If the melon grows fast and the melon strips are straight and bright, then topdressing is not necessary. On the contrary, if the melon is dull and dull, curved melon is deformed, then it is necessary to apply fertilizer in time. Winter soil temperature is also very low, so cucumber root vigor is also very poor. It is easy to appear yellow leaves and yellow heads. Therefore, when applying fertilizer, we should pay attention to the application of various functional fertilizers in addition to applying appropriate amounts of chemical fertilizers. For example, microbial agents, chitin, etc. At the same time, it is necessary to combine spraying and flushing, for example, proper foliar spraying of appropriate amount of total nutrient foliar fertilizer during flushing, which is more beneficial to the growth of plants and can also delay the aging speed of cucumber leaves.
